About Charles P. Thacker

Charles P. Thacker is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Hardware and Architecture,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ition and Artificial Intelligence, having authored 13 papers that have together received 1.6k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Parallel Computing and Optimization Techniques (8 papers), Embedded Systems Design Techniques (7 papers), Advanced Data Storage Technologies (6 papers), Interconnection Networks and Systems (5 papers), Distributed systems and fault tolerance (2 papers), Optimization and Search Problems (2 papers), Advanced Optical Network Technologies (1 paper) and Particle Detector Development and Performance (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Hardware and Architecture (825 citations), Computer Networks and Communications (1.5k citations), Electrical and Electronic Engineering (615 citations), Electronic, Optical and Magnetic Materials (94 citations) and Information Systems (73 citations). Charles P. Thacker has collaborated with scholars based in United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Lawrence Stewart, James B. Saxe, Susan Owicki, Thomas E. Anderson, Michael Schroeder, Michael T. Burrows, Roger M. Needham, Andrew Birrell, Thomas L. Rodeheffer and Hans Eberle. Their work appears in journals such as ACM SIGPLAN Notices, IEEE Journal on Selected Areas in Communications, ACM Transactions on Computer Systems, IEEE Transactions on Computers and Communications of the ACM.
